How Do DNA Paternity Tests Work?
The process of conducting a DNA paternity test involves several steps:
- Collection of Samples: A cheek swab or blood sample is taken from the alleged father, child, and any other relevant individuals.
- Genetic Analysis: The collected samples are sent to a laboratory for analysis. This involves comparing the genetic material of each individual to identify any matches or discrepancies.
- Result Interpretation: A professional geneticist or counselor interprets the results, taking into account the limitations and potential inaccuracies of the test.
Factors That Affect Test Accuracy
Accuracy is paramount when it comes to DNA paternity testing. Several factors can impact the reliability of the results:
- Sample Quality: Poor sample quality can lead to inaccurate results.
- Contamination: Cross-contamination between samples can compromise the integrity of the test.
- Interpretation Errors: Misinterpretation of the results by a professional or non-professional can lead to incorrect conclusions.
